在电子商务的运营中,后台管理是核心环节,而API接口则是高效管理商品信息的关键。API允许商家直接与电商平台的数据库进行交互,实现数据的自动化提取和更新。
一、电商后台管理的核心作用
电商后台管理系统是商家进行商品展示、订单处理、库存管理等操作的控制中心。它的核心作用包括:
- 集中管理:提供一个统一的界面来管理电商的各个方面。
- 效率提升:自动化工具和流程提高日常任务的处理速度。
- 数据洞察:后台提供的数据洞察帮助商家做出更精准的业务决策。
二、API在电商后台管理中的作用
API在电商后台管理中的作用主要体现在:
- 自动化数据提取:API允许自动化提取商品信息,包括价格、库存、描述等。
- 第三方服务集成:通过API,电商后台可以与ERP、CRM等第三方服务集成。
- 定制化报表生成:利用API提取的数据,商家可以生成定制化的业务报表。
- 快速市场响应:API实时更新的数据使商家能够迅速响应市场变化。
三、通过API提取商品信息的步骤
通过API提取商品信息的基本步骤包括:
- 获取API访问权限:在平台注册账号并获取API密钥。
- 了解API文档:阅读API文档以了解如何构建请求和理解响应。
- 构建API请求:根据需要提取的数据构建HTTP请求。
- 发送请求并接收数据:通过HTTP客户端发送请求,并接收API响应的数据。
- 数据解析与存储:解析API返回的JSON或XML格式数据,并将其存储在所需的系统中。
四、实践案例:使用Python提取商品信息
以下是一个使用Python通过API提取商品信息的简化示例:
import requests
# 电商平台提供的API端点和你的API密钥
api_endpoint = "https://api.example-ecommerce.com/products"
api_key = "your_api_key"
# 设置请求头,添加API密钥
headers = {
"Authorization": f"Bearer {api_key}"
}
# 发送GET请求到API端点
response = requests.get(api_endpoint, headers=headers)
# 检查响应状态码
if response.status_code == 200:
# 解析返回的JSON数据
products_data = response.json()
# 处理商品数据,例如存储到数据库或生成报表
else:
print("Failed to retrieve product information")
五、结论
API接口为电商后台管理提供了强大的数据支持,使得商品信息的提取变得快速且准确。商家可以利用API接口提取的数据优化库存管理、提升客户服务、定制市场策略,最终实现业务的增长和扩展。随着电商平台对API的支持越来越好,API将成为电商后台管理不可或缺的工具。